Residential International Business Program
The Bachelor of Science in Business Administration & Data Analysis – International Business specialization will help you develop the business skills necessary to work in the global marketplace. Through your studies, you will be introduced to cultural protocols of the international marketplace, international trade, international law, and business negotiation across borders.
You will develop skills pertinent to the fields of general business, accounting, finance, and marketing in both the domestic and international marketplace. Courses will prepare you to serve effectively as a business expert in the modern business world, integrating faith with learning in a professional atmosphere.
Your business degree is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P). ACBSP is a specialized accreditation for business-related programs. This is in addition to Liberty University’s institutional accreditation.
